Startups pay higher increments to retain talent than overall industry; over 50% employees exceed expectations

24 Sep 2021 by  Financial Express

Indian startups are paying nearly double salary increments to retain talent as compared to the overall industry. According to global professional services firm Aon’s India Salary Increase Survey 2021-22, salary increment in startups is being projected to grow from an actual average of 15.7 per cent in 2021 to a projected average of 16.9 per cent in 2022. On the contrary, findings in the latest Salary Increase Survey in India showed that in the overall industry, salary hike will grow to a projected average of 9.4 per cent by next year, from actual 8.8 per cent in 2021. Similarly, the survey showed that 14.7 per cent of employees got promoted in startups against 11.6 per cent in the overall industry.
